As part of a science experiment, Natasha drops a bouncy ball from various heights, h, and observes the height to which the ball rebounds, r. The table shows the results of Natasha's experiment.
Initial height, h (in meters) Rebound height, r (in meters)
0.30 0.27
0.50 0.45
0.80 0.72
1.00 0.9
1.20 1.08
Which equation represents the proportional relationship between the initial height and the rebound height of the bouncy ball?
A. r=0.9h+0.1
B. r=0.9h
C. r=0.1h
D. r=0.9h-0.1
